Output e28fc62cb4e20b1509f5e22a6d93527cfd1fec9893634290592cd0100c5776a0:7

value
3609090
script pubkey
OP_0 OP_PUSHBYTES_20 8bba9e6fb8d551107028e164825e219476c7599b
address
bc1q3wafumac64g3qupgu9jgyh3pj3mvwkvm5xfgku
transaction
e28fc62cb4e20b1509f5e22a6d93527cfd1fec9893634290592cd0100c5776a0